2023: Northern, Southern PDP Stakeholders Dig In For Presidency by ItsTutsi(m): 11:33am On Oct 04, 2021 |
…Tough nut for NEC Thursday …Modu-Sheriff-Makarfi scenario looms over chairmanship …Stakeholders move against PDP governors over zoning …North Central tipped for national chairmanship By Clifford Ndujihe & Dirisu Yakubu STRATEGIC stakeholders battling for the zoning of the Peoples Democratic Party, PDP, 2023 presidential ticket to the North and their counterparts angling for the South have upped their game ahead of the National Executive Committee, NEC, meeting on Thursday.https://www.vanguardngr.com/2021/10/2023-northern-southern-pdp-stakeholders-dig-in-for-presidency/
